Abstract

In this paper, the degrees of freedom (DOF) of the symmetric 3-user Gaussian interference channel is considered. It is shown that by using un-coded signaling, the achievable DOF is a discontinuous function of the channel parameter. More importantly, for the set of irrational channel gains, which has measure 1 in real numbers, it is proved that the total system's DOF, i.e., 3/2, is achievable. This result is obtained using Hurwitz's theorem in number theory.
